Spring Boot是一个用于简化Java应用程序开发的框架,它提供了一种快速、方便的方式来创建独立的、生产级别的Spring应用程序。在Spring Boot中,可以使用嵌入式的Tomcat服务器来运行应用程序,也可以使用tomcat-embed-jasper来支持JSP页面的渲染。
- springboot嵌入式tomcat:
- 概念:Spring Boot提供了一个内嵌的Tomcat服务器,可以将应用程序打包成一个可执行的JAR文件,并直接运行,而无需外部的Tomcat容器。
- 分类:嵌入式Tomcat是一种轻量级的Web服务器,它可以直接嵌入到应用程序中,与应用程序一起打包和部署。
- 优势:使用嵌入式Tomcat可以简化应用程序的部署和配置,减少对外部服务器的依赖,提高开发和部署的效率。
- 应用场景:适用于开发小型、独立的Web应用程序或微服务,不需要复杂的部署和配置。
- tomcat-embed-jasper:
- 概念:tomcat-embed-jasper是Spring Boot中的一个依赖库,用于支持JSP页面的渲染。它基于Apache Tomcat的Jasper项目,提供了JSP页面的编译和执行功能。
- 分类:tomcat-embed-jasper是一个用于JSP页面渲染的工具,可以与嵌入式Tomcat一起使用。
- 优势:tomcat-embed-jasper可以方便地将JSP页面集成到Spring Boot应用程序中,使开发人员可以使用JSP来构建动态的Web页面。
- 应用场景:适用于需要使用JSP来构建动态Web页面的应用程序,如传统的Java Web应用程序或需要使用JSP的特定场景。
推荐的腾讯云相关产品和产品介绍链接地址: